Crockpot Mississippi Chicken Thighs with Noodles
This easy slow cooker chicken thigh recipe takes delicious shortcuts, including jarred pepperoncini peppers!

- 1 pound chicken thighs bone-in
- 1 packet ranch dressing mix
- 1 packet onion soup mix
- 12 ounces pepperoncini peppers
- ½ cup reserved pepperoncini juice
- 8 ounces egg noodles

Add the chicken to the slow cooker and sprinkle over the ranch seasoning mix, onion soup mix, pepperoncini peppers, and juice.
Cover and cook on low for 7 hours or on high for 4 hours
Add the dry egg noodles to the slow cooker and stir. Continue cooking 20-25 minutes until noodles are tender.
Divide into 4 meal prep containers. Serve the chicken thighs whole over the pasta or shredded with pepperoncini peppers.
